
About Hurlstone Joinery
Hurlstone Joinery is an independent Dorset joinery workshop run by Ollie Hurlstone.
Ollie has been making things from wood since he was fifteen years old. Before completing his apprenticeship with a local joinery firm, he already had a workshop at home and spent much of his spare time building and repairing things. When he was made redundant at twenty, he set up on his own and has worked for himself ever since.
Today, every project is still designed, made and finished by Ollie himself. There are no middlemen, sales teams or subcontractors involved.
Known for taking his time and doing things properly, Ollie believes in traditional craftsmanship, quality materials and attention to detail. Every job is approached with the same care he would expect in his own home.
Outside the workshop, you’ll usually find him with his family and dog, or down at a steam rally.

Based in the Dorset countryside
Hurlstone Joinery works on homes across Dorset and the surrounding areas. From traditional timber windows and doors to bespoke gates, staircases and fitted joinery, everything is handmade to suit the property and built to last.
